Staff from the Department of Oral Diseases, FKG UGM Participate in Curriculum Innovation Training to Enhance the Quality of Medical Education

In an effort to improve the quality of medical education and adopt the latest innovations in the field, two staff members from the Department of Oral Diseases (IPM) at the Faculty of Dentistry, Universitas Gadjah Mada (FKG UGM), Dr. Hendri Susanto, M.Kes., Ph.D., Sp. PM, and Dr. Fimma Naritasari, MDSc., participated in the “Curriculum Innovation Training for Specialist Medical Education Program-1.” 

This training was organized by the Department of Medical Education and Bioethics at the Faculty of Medicine, Public Health, and Nursing (FK-KMK) UGM on 2-3 May 2024. Thirty participants from various medical education institutions and healthcare professions across Indonesia attended.

The training was designed in accordance with the Specialist Medical Education Program-1 Standards set by the Ministry of Education, Culture, Research, and Technology as part of a series of activities to implement the new curriculum. 

The participants received training on various principles of modern curriculum design, including the Student-Centered Learning (SCL) approach, which emphasizes the active role of students in the teaching and learning process. 

Additionally, the training highlighted the importance of integrating digital technology in learning, aligning with the global trend towards the digitalization of education.

Furthermore, the training served as a platform for exchanging ideas and experiences among educators from various institutions, enriching participants' perspectives on innovative ways to improve the quality of medical education. 

Thus, participation in this training is part of the commitment of the IPM Department at FKG UGM to support the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s), particularly in achieving Goal 4 (Quality Education). 

Through enhancing education quality and curriculum innovation, FKG UGM aims to prepare more competent medical professionals who are ready to face the challenges of the future healthcare landscape.
